Grocery Costs in Dahlgren
Food costs are an essential part of living in Dahlgren, impacting overall budgeting. Here’s what to expect when grocery shopping in the area.
Grocery Store Prices
- Basic Staples: Milk ($3-$4 per gallon), bread ($2-$4 per loaf), and eggs ($2-$3 per dozen).
- Produce: Fresh fruits and vegetables can range from $1-$3 per pound, depending on the season.
- Meat: Chicken breasts average about $3-$5 per pound, while beef can range from $6-$10 per pound.
Dining Out
- Casual Dining: Expect to pay around $12-$25 for a meal at a local restaurant.
- Fast Food: Combos typically range from $7-$10.
- Specialty Foods: Farmers’ markets offer unique local options, often at competitive prices.
Budgeting for Food
- Monthly Grocery Budget: A single person can budget around $300-$500 for groceries, while families may need to budget $600-$800.
